Singular limit of a two-phase flow problem in porous medium as the air viscosity tends to zero

Numerical Analysis 2009-10-22 v1 Analysis of PDEs

Abstract

In this paper we consider a two-phase flow problem in porous media and study its singular limit as the viscosity of the air tends to zero; more precisely, we prove the convergence of subsequences to solutions of a generalized Richards model.
